Transaction 6b8bad68900cb1a394c8547ba7545676502ac1e15cde738fb21e08a04f566a17
1 Input
1 Output
-
6b8bad68900cb1a394c8547ba7545676502ac1e15cde738fb21e08a04f566a17:0
- value
- 1367798
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 005fe76eafe4d48a03441891dea578de2a0d8f6d OP_EQUAL
- address
- 31izp5B34CfPJAExvQWMKtupSqf992aKzV